There's no test for IBS, but you might need some tests to rule out other possible causes of your symptoms. The GP may arrange: a blood test to check for problems like coeliac disease. tests on a sample of your poo to check for infections and inflammatory bowel disease (IBD) You will not usually need further tests in hospital ...

WebThey can improve abdominal pain, discomfort and reduce the severity of IBS symptoms ( 1 ). Peppermint contains menthol which is an active ingredient. It helps to relax smooth muscles inside the gut and ease abdominal pain ( 2 ). Peppermint oil may also interact with serotonin and opioid receptors in the intestine.
